Tunisia - Import of Mixtures of Spices
Since 2014, Tunisia Import of Mixtures of Spices jumped by 23.9% year on year. At $52,729.47 in 2019, the country was ranked number 116 among other countries in Import of Mixtures of Spices. Tunisia is overtaken by Armenia, which was ranked number 115 with $56,335.56 and is followed by Trinidad and Tobago with $48,375. Netherlands ranked the highest with $48,175,743.98 in 2019, +2.8% compared to 2018. United Kingdom, United States and Germany resp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Solomon Islands witnessed the best average annual growth at +240.8% per year, while Laos recorded the worst performance at -71.4% per year.
